First, Iraq and Afghanistan are both part of what the Pentagon calls<br>
"The<br>
Long War" (for oil) in the Mideast. So far, the US has killed a<br>
million<br>
people in Iraq under Clinton (whose Secretary of State said that the<br>
tens<br>
of thousands of dead children were "worth it"); a million under Bush;<br>
and<br>
apparently hundreds of thousands in AfPak under Bush and his third<br>
(Obama)<br>
term.<br>
<br>
That falls short of the perhaps 4 million we killed in SE Asia, but of<br>
course Obama's escalated murders in SW Asia are in no way justified by<br>
being fewer in number than Kennedy-Johnson-Nixon's in Vietnam.<br>
<br>
It's difficult to determine when the Long War begins, but it takes a<br>
tick<br>
up in the Carter administration when Carter (and Obama's) adviser<br>
Zbigniew<br>
Brzezinski sends Osama bin Laden and friends into Afghanistan (before<br>
the<br>
Russian invasion) "to give the Russians a Vietnam of their own," as he<br>
said at the time, in the most expensive CIA operation to date.<br>
<br>
If a Republican administration after 2012 brings Obama's AfPak war to<br>
an<br>
end, then we'll have a third example of a Democratic war concluded by<br>
Republicans in as many generations. But that may not be likely. The<br>
news<br>
suggests that the Obama administration is looking to expand the war<br>
with<br>
an attack on Pakistan and/or Iran. It certainly isn't looking to<br>
abandon<br>
the world's greatest energy-producing region.<br>
<br>
Control of Mideast energy resources has been a cornerstone of US<br>
foreign<br>
policy since 1945. Obama is simply lying when he says the war is to<br>
"stop<br>
terrorism" - it obviously increases terrorism - but he has to lie,<br>
because<br>
the only Constitutional authority he has to wage war in the Mideast is<br>
Congress' "Authorization for the Use of Military Force" of September<br>
2001<br>
- which is directed against terrorism.<br>
<br>
Something positive to do: years ago, there was a great debate in<br>
America,<br>
"How do we get out of Vietnam?" The best answer was given by Herb<br>
Caen:<br>
"Ships and planes." Load up the troops and bring them home. The<br>
Russians<br>
did - and survived and prospered from the end of their war.<br>
<br>
Eventually we did, but it took two presidents' being driven from<br>
office<br>
and (even more important) a revolt of the American conscript army to<br>
do it.<br>

You are aware, are you not, that America's major wars since WWII -<br>
called<br>
by synecdoche "Korea" and "Vietnam" - were started by Democratic<br>
administrations and ended by Republican administrations. Since the<br>
current Democratic administration has greatly expanded the killing in<br>
AfPak, it's hard to argue that they're going to reverse their<br>
policies.<br>
Voting for them is an acquiescence to those policies.<br>
<br>
To say of Obama and the Democrats, "Let them kill some Asians,<br>
because<br>
they might do some good someplace else," is at best a counsel of<br>
despair,<br>
if not an outright criminal attitude. Particularly when it seems<br>
that<br>
they're doing precisely the wrong things elsewhere, too - not<br>
surprisingly, because they're working for the owners of the banks,<br>
the<br>
insurance companies, the oil and construction companies, etc. --CGE<br>
